Abstract

The invention discloses an electric operating mechanism of a circuit breaker, which relates to the field of circuit breakers. The electric operating mechanism of the circuit breaker comprises a shell, a motor, a gear set connected with the output end of the motor, a coupler, an operating handle and a tripping mechanism, wherein the gear set comprises a handle gear in transmission connection with the motor, and the coupler is relatively and fixedly connected with the operating handle; the handle gear is installed on the coupler in a hinged mode and provided with a gear boss extending out in the radial direction, and the coupler is provided with a check block which corresponds to the gear boss and is in contact fit with the gear boss. The handle gear has a first state in which the operating handle is driven to be switched on through forward rotation of the motor and contact cooperation of the gear boss and the stop block when the handle gear is at the initial position, and a second state in which the handle gear returns to the initial position through reverse rotation of the motor when the handle gear is switched on. The mechanism has the advantages of being small in occupied space and reasonable in layout.

technical field [0001] The invention relates to the field of circuit breakers, in particular to an electric operating mechanism of a circuit breaker. Background technique [0002] As a switch that can provide various protection functions, the circuit breaker can effectively improve the safety and reliability of electrical equipment and power lines. In order to meet the increasingly diverse needs of users, the specification diversification and miniaturization of circuit breakers is a trend; at present, circuit breakers that can realize remote opening and closing control generally adopt the internal assembly and linkage method of 18mm circuit breakers and 18mm electric operating mechanisms.
